                  Snappy, the whole job cost me $150.00. That may sound high but because I used translucent colors, the parts needed to be polished before being painted. K&P has to send the parts out to have that done so $40 of the $150 charge was for polishing. If I did regular colors K&P is comparable to what Sin or RedRider would charge on a per part basis.
